Responsibilities

  • Drops, opens, and fills ticket redemption kiosk cassettes and ticket redemption kiosk drop boxes; empties money and Slot TiTO tickets; clears and locks box.
  • Drops and opens Slot drop boxes; empties money; clears and locks box.
  • Processes, racks, and counts chips; delivers to Vault.
  • Counts each denomination. Records Counts on worksheet and verifies with second Key Room Attendant.
  • Provides positive communication and uses Red Carpet Training skills with every patron and co-worker. Performs duties in a safe manner; reports any potential safety hazards to management staff.
  • Performs any reasonable, temporarily assigned job duties outside the position's job description, where, in the Company's judgment, those duties are necessary in the interest of efficiency, productivity, or guest service.

Requirements

  • Must be at least 21 years of age.
  • High School Diploma or General Education Degree (GED); or one to three months of related experience and/or training; or equivalent combination of education and experience.
  • Prior cash handling experience preferred.
  • Must be able to read, write legibly, understand, and speak English.
  • Basic math skills required (add, subtract, multiply, and divide).
  • Ability to tolerate second-hand smoke, noise, and bright lights.
  • Ability to work at a fast pace in often crowded/noisy environment.
  • Must meet professional appearance standards as prescribed by company policy.
  • Available to work required schedule which may include nights, weekends, holidays, and overtime as needed.
  • Employee is regularly recuired to stand; use hands to finger, handle, or feel objects, tools, or controls; and reach with hands and arms. The employee is occasionally required to walk; climb or balance; stoop, kneel, crouch, or crawl; and talk or hear.
  • The employee must be able to lift and/or move up to 50 lbs.
